首页
学习
活动
专区
工具
TVP
发布

centos7 搭建git服务器

总的来说,搭建git和svn形式差不多 1.首先要在服务器安装git环境,创建用户密码和仓库等 2.然后个人主机(基本是window)安装git客户端 3.将个人主机客户端的秘钥写到git服务器的一个文件中...4.通过git服务器设置的账号密码以及IP地址进行克隆和添加上传项目文件 centos7 搭建git服务器 参考文档:https://www.cnblogs.com/liter7/p/6581344....html 1.使用putty工具登录服务器,安装git 先从yum安装git yum install git 2.在需要的位置创建一个裸仓库(最后以.git结尾) cd /usr/local #仓库目录...你的邮箱     ) 5.2 将公钥加入服务器列表(服务器CentOS 7默认列表在/root/.ssh/authorized_keys,使用vi 编辑此文件输入刚才复制的内容,保存退出。...6.克隆远程项目(本地)同样用右键GIT bash就可以了 cd E: cd git //把ip换成自己服务器git clone git@123.206.26.208:/usr/local/git/

73920
您找到你想要的搜索结果了吗?
是的
没有找到

git私有服务器架设_centos搭建git服务器

搭建自己的代码托管服务git服务,使用的是gitblit插件,具体操作搭建步骤详情见下文。...客户端软件: git-2.34.1-64.bit 服务端软件:gitblit-1.8.0 二 搭建过程 2.1 使用插件gitblit 2.2 安装搭建 本地搭建自己的git服务器,就是要共享git...仓库,需要用到ssh协议(FTP、HTTPS、SFTP等协议也能实现),所以windows开发搭建git仓库必须做ssh服务器。...ip地址: 找到server.httpBindInterface,进行设置ip的设置,这里就是设定你的服务器的ip地址。...使用快捷键win+R,在窗口输入cmd,然后cd 进入到E:\dky-gitblit\gitblit-1.8.0,输入命令: installService.cmd,如下图所示: 5.查看后端进程服务,在服务器的服务管理

3.2K10

Windowsgit服务器搭建

前两个月领导花巨资申请了一个服务器,让我搞git服务器来管理代码,花了几天时间服务器搭建好了。...但是这个博客因为种种原因拖到了现在,其实之前在某个破旧的服务器搭建过Ubuntugit服务器,但是领导不喜欢Linux操作系统让我在Windows搞,没得法只能照办。...(后续应该会更新Ubuntu搭建git服务器的博客吧) 花絮结束,接下来是正文。...如下图 Service status 会显示当前服务器状态,点击start看看能否成功启动,如果不能成功启动则需要检查一菜单栏里面Java里面的第一个文件路径。...git 服务器搭建就是这些,容易被坑的地方我也全部指出来了。下一个博客会就我个人水平来简要分享一git怎么使用,不过更新得随缘了   o(* ̄▽ ̄*)ブ

10.9K20

CentOS搭建私有git

服务端:CentOS 7 客户端:Windows ---- 一、配置服务端 1、在CentOS上安装git yum install git 或者 yum -y install git 这两句效果是一样的...用户登录服务器,只是为了安全,学习的话可以略过这一步) 打开 /etc/passwd 文件 把刚才新加的用户(新加的,在最后一行),改成下面这个样子,**是你的用户名 **:x:1000:1000...::/home/**:/usr/bin/git-shell 6、RSA认证(就是一种,切确点说是当下公认最严格的公钥认证算法) 打开 /etc/sshsshd_config文件...--global user.email "*你的邮箱" ssh-keygen //这个输入完以后按3次回车 8、一切准备就绪了,在服务器上建一个仓库 git init --bare /usr/local.../developer/article/1551204) 二、windows客户端 1、下载你建好的库 git clone zhangsan@服务器IP:/usr/local/repository/git

1.2K40

CentOS搭建Git服务器的详细步骤

公司内部通常会搭建自己的Git服务器,我也通过在自己的服务器搭建练习一。 开始前先说一服务器信息,这里是阿里云的CentOS 6.5 64位操作系统。...一 确认服务器是否安装Git [root@iZ25r8k6ifuZ git]# rpm -qa git git-1.7.1-3.el6_4.1.x86_64 这里也已经安装过了,如果没有安装可以用yum...三 生成ssh公钥 许多 Git 服务器都使用 SSH 公钥进行认证。 为了向 Git 服务器提供 SSH 公钥,如果某系统用户尚未拥有密钥,必须事先为其生成一份。...ALL 接着按esc键,输入 :wq ,回车保存退出 五 创建Git代码仓库 [root@iZ25r8k6ifuZ ~]# mkdir /teslaRepo [root@iZ25r8k6ifuZ ~]...Checking connectivity... done. clone完成,让我们看一文件夹目录 ?

2.8K20

CentOS 7简单搭建DNS服务器

DNS服务器的作用就是就好比通讯录一样,为各种网络程序找到对应目标主机的IP地址或对应的主机域名。每个IP地址都可以有一个主机名,主机名由一个或多个字符串组成,字符串之间用小数点隔开。...正向解析:根据主机名称(域名)查找对应的IP地址(实际应用中最多的),反向解析:根据IP地址查找对应的主机域名(不常用,一般用于搭建邮件服务器时)。   ...根据服务器与所提供域名解析记录的关系,将DNS服务器分为不同的角色:   1、缓存域名服务器,也称为高速缓存服务器,通过向其他域名服务器查询获得域名->IP地址记录,将域名查询结果缓存到本地,提高重复查询时的速度...  2、主域名服务器,特定DNS区域的官方服务器,具有唯一性,负责维护该区域内所有域名->IP地址的映射记录   3、从域名服务器(通俗一点就是用于备份DNS服务器的),也称为辅助域名服务器其维护的域名...->IP地址记录,来源于主域名服务器搭建DNS服务,应用的软件为:BIND(Berkeley Internet Name Daemon) 二、搭建过程 1.

2.4K20

CentOS 6.3使用Gitosis安装搭建Git Server教程

解决方案: 环境部署 操作系统:              CentOS6.3 x64 Git:                        git-1.7.1 Gitosis:                 ...server(centos6.3 x64): node2.example.com Git client(centos6.3 x64): node1.example.com server端配置: 一.关闭...这里的公钥需要在git服务器管理员使用ssh-keygen命令来创建 代码如下: # su - git 保证web页面有权限显示该仓库内容 代码如下: # chmod -R 755 /home/git...,其相关配置可以有管理员来操作,然后再提交到服务器上. (5)现在可以试一用初始化 Gitosis 的公钥的拥有者身份 SSH 登录服务器,应该会看到类似下面这样: 代码如下: # su - git...git等相关操作. 3.登陆该用户账户进行git相关操作,修改完后commit,push到中服务器即可完成仓库权限配置.

33520
领券